In most cases, the Brown Recluse you’ll find in Pratt, KS isn’t very large. Usually, the brown recluse measures between 0.5 to 1 inch in size. It can be identified by its characteristic brown color and the dark stripe running down its back. Some people say that this stripe resembles the shape of a fiddle, which is why the brown recluse is often called the brown fiddler.
